How to extract a tick from a dog at home using a thread? - in detail

Removing a tick from a canine with a thread requires preparation, precise technique, and post‑removal care.

First, gather a clean, strong thread (silk or nylon works best), a pair of fine‑point tweezers, disposable gloves, antiseptic solution, and a sealed container for the specimen. Wash hands thoroughly, then put on gloves to prevent contamination.

Secure the animal in a calm position; a helper may hold the dog gently but firmly. Locate the tick, noting its attachment point and orientation.

The removal process:

  1. Tie a small loop at the end of the thread, leaving a gap of about 5 mm.
  2. Slide the loop under the tick’s mouthparts, positioning it as close to the skin as possible without crushing the body.
  3. Pull the thread upward in a steady, even motion while simultaneously applying gentle counter‑pressure with tweezers on the tick’s body to keep it from rotating.
  4. Continue pulling until the tick detaches completely; the entire mouthpart should emerge intact.

Inspect the tick; if any mouthparts remain embedded, repeat the procedure with a fresh loop. Place the removed parasite in the sealed container, label with date and location, and discard according to local regulations.

After removal, cleanse the bite site with antiseptic, then monitor the area for redness, swelling, or discharge over the next 48 hours. Record any abnormal signs and consult a veterinarian if they appear.

Store the thread in a clean container for future use, and sanitize all tools after each session. This method minimizes tissue trauma and reduces the risk of pathogen transmission.
